Good-looking and warm but bulky lining makes hand feel stiff. Inside finger length is shorter than usual for a Grandoe glove. I wish I'd ordered one size larger than usual.

I bought these to replace a pair of cashmere-lined suede gloves that I lost - and these are much better. An elegant suede exterior, with a fleece lining that is much warmer than the cashmere - my hands feel like they are being cuddled.
